linux 디스크 섹션 & 파일 시스템 마운트

1057 단어
디스크/dev/vdb (ssd 디스크는 sda 또는 sdb일 수 있음) 를 가설하면 총 200G입니다. 논리 섹션 3개로 나누어/mysql,/binlog,/bak 세 디렉터리에 마운트합니다.
환경: CentOS 7.3
1. 디스크 파티션 생성
#   /dev/vdb  
fdisk -l /dev/vdb

#      
pvcreate /dev/vdb
#        
pvs

#     LVM  datavg
vgcreate datavg /dev/vdb
#   LVM    
vgs

#       
lvcreate -y -n datalv -L 50G datavg
lvcreate -y -n binloglv -L 50G datavg
lvcreate -y -n baklv -L 99G datavg
#         
lvs

#        
mkfs.xfs  /dev/datavg/datalv
mkfs.xfs /dev/datavg/baklv
mkfs.xfs /dev/datavg/binloglv

#     
mount /dev/datavg/datalv /mysql
mount /dev/datavg/binloglv /binlog
mount /dev/datavg/baklv /bak

#         ,        
df -h -T

2. 디스크 파티션 제거
#     
umount /mysql
umount /binlog
umount /bak

#        
df -h -T

#       
lvs

#       
lvremove -y /dev/datavg/datalv
lvremove -y /dev/datavg/binloglv
lvremove -y /dev/datavg/baklv

#   LVM  
vgremove datavg

#        
pvremove /dev/vdb

주의: linux 디스크 구역의 생성과 삭제는 디스크에 있는 데이터에 손상을 끼칠 수 있으니 조심스럽게 조작하십시오.위 명령에 대한 자세한 내용은 도움말 설명서를 참조하십시오.

좋은 웹페이지 즐겨찾기